About Ethereum Name Service (ENS)

Introduction to Ethereum Name Service (ENS), blockchain basics, and how digital currency works

Ethereum Name Service (ENS) is a decentralized naming system built on the Ethereum blockchain. It serves to make cryptocurrency transactions easier and more user-friendly by replacing long, complicated wallet addresses with easily readable names. Instead of sending funds to a string of letters and numbers like "0x1234567890abcdef," users can send crypto to a simple name like "yourname.eth." This transformation simplifies the process of managing crypto assets, making it more accessible for newcomers to the crypto world. The project was launched in May 2017 and is developed by a team of engineers and visionaries who see the potential of decentralized technology. ENS was created by Nick Johnson and his team at the Ethereum Foundation, with the goal of providing a user-friendly method for interacting with the Ethereum blockchain. The team has since grown, and ENS has become an essential part of the Ethereum ecosystem, allowing users to register and manage their own domain names on the blockchain. ENS works by utilizing a smart contract system that allows users to register domain names for a specific period. When a user registers a name, they gain full ownership and control of it. These domains are stored on the Ethereum blockchain, which ensures they are secure and tamper-proof. Users can associate their domain names with various Ethereum addresses, content hashes, and other types of metadata, creating a seamless link between their identity and their digital assets. One of the key benefits of ENS is that it promotes decentralization. Unlike traditional domain name systems, which rely on centralized authorities, ENS operates on a peer-to-peer network. This means that there is no single point of failure or control, making it resistant to censorship and hacking. Additionally, ENS supports a wide range of applications, enabling users to create decentralized websites, fundraisers, and more, all linked to a memorable name. Ethereum Name Service (ENS) to TWD Insights

Market Insights on Ethereum Name Service and TWD Conversion Price Volatility of Ethereum Name Service The Ethereum Name Service (ENS) has witnessed significant price volatility in the recent market landscape. ENS, which provides a decentralized domain naming system for Ethereum addresses, saw fluctuations correlating with the broader cryptocurrency market trends. As Ethereum's price experiences ups and downs, ENS domains often reflect similar movements, creating opportunities for investors and speculators. The recent spike in interest surrounding non-fungible tokens (NFTs) and decentralized finance (DeFi) has further propelled the value of ENS domains, as they serve as critical components for user-friendly interactions within these ecosystems. Institutional Investment Trends Institutional investments in Ethereum and its ancillary services like ENS are on the rise. Major financial institutions are increasingly recognizing the potential of blockchain technologies and are allocating funds toward Ethereum-based projects. Reports indicate that institutional players are not only investing in Ethereum itself but are also exploring ENS as a way to enhance their blockchain strategies. This trend is bolstered by the growing acceptance of cryptocurrencies by traditional financial entities, which is likely to drive further investment into ENS and its infrastructure. Impact of Global Regulatory Policies Global regulatory policies are playing a pivotal role in shaping the landscape for Ethereum and ENS. As governments around the world devise frameworks to regulate cryptocurrencies, the clarity brought about by these regulations can either foster or hinder growth in the sector. In regions where regulations are more defined, institutions are more inclined to engage with ENS and Ethereum, leading to increased adoption. Conversely, stringent regulations may create barriers, potentially dampening market sentiment. Keeping an eye on regulatory developments will be crucial for stakeholders in the ENS ecosystem. Shifts in Market Sentiment Market sentiment towards Ethereum and ENS has shown signs of optimism, particularly as more users seek to establish their digital identities through ENS domains. The rise of decentralized Web 3.0 applications has contributed to this sentiment shift. Users are beginning to understand the value of owning a unique ENS name, which can enhance their online presence and simplify transactions. However, sentiment can be volatile, influenced by broader economic factors and the performance of Ethereum itself. Investors should remain vigilant as shifts in sentiment can lead to rapid changes in the ENS market.
